Output 5059d9f068106ba91cf70d71ffc1ade672c393d53d90b41fc6641dfd650ab49d:7

value
533753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23ce9728ed4a69f63c40d15a0f42c7bb5ae37df2 OP_EQUAL
address
34xM4R2yfSBnnpY39S4DjVUaieagAZXjhk
transaction
5059d9f068106ba91cf70d71ffc1ade672c393d53d90b41fc6641dfd650ab49d
spent
true